Conn @ AmherstNescac Sports Network3-1 Conn
Right out of the gate, Amherst is all about pressing. Conn still able to work the ball out of the back, which they do so well. Amherst has come out … physical. Not afraid to get into real tough tackles. There will be cards.Granted this seems to be an Amherst ref since he is letting everything go. Well, already seen two tackles that should be a yellow. And now a third, that the ref, 10 minutes in, gives a yellow to an Amherst defender for SPA. Conn, 10 minutes in, looks very good on the ball. Amherst doing a lot odd chasing. Lot of tough tackles, as is to be expected. Saw two that could be yellows, but let play on, but a tackle from behind got a yellow for Amherst for Stopping a Promising Attack. I think Amherst should have two more yellows…. 14 left in the half with both teams trying to impose their game on the other. And what would be 2026 without some antics from the Amherst bench? 11 left in the first half. Halftime 0-0. Back to what one can expect of this game. Amherst is dialed in as they usually are the first 20 or so minutes at the beginning of each half. Conn is a littel careless with the ball, not having the patience and trying to force it forward. Last 15 minutes have been for the most part in Conn’s half. Tackles are flying, and Conn just got a foul outside the box by the end line. Yellow card to boot. Two man wall and it is hit on the ground near post about 4 yards out, and it finds the foot of a Conn player running near post and it gets knocked in back post. 1-0 Conn. 27 minutes left in the half. Plenty of game to go. Amherst play the second to worst play in soccer. They tap the ball and launch it into the corner with three players running to recover it. The worst play is kicking it out of bounds and then trying to lock in the team that has the throw. Sure to get chippy-er….Seriously, there is something to the myth of the “Amherst Ref.” What is being allowed is just incomprhensible to me. With 22 left, Amherst had corner and in the melee managed to hit the cross bar. Closest to getting a goal for tje entire game. Give credit to Conn for a very organized defense. Really not letting Amherst have any opportunitiies by capitalizing on mistakes. And Conn’s efforts have paid off, an were able to get the second goal. Recovered ball in midfield, the ball is slotted to a runner to the left of the goal. He takes a touch.. Max White… and hits the ball far post that goes under the keepers hands. 2-0 Conn. 18 minutes left. Amherst reaction is to do more of the same. And now with 6 minutes left, Conn gets a PK. Again, quick break by Conn, poor defensive organization lets a Conn forward get into the box one on one with the Keeper, and is taken down from behind. And a deserved yellow for the foul. Good double jeopordy call. No need for a red since they are getting the PK. Apparently the defender got a second yellow so Amherst plays with 9 men for the last 7 minutes. 3-0 Conn. Conn is now killing the clock. There is a bunch of fighting going on, but they turned the turned the camera away so no idea whats happening. Apparently Conn player received a red. 3 minutes left. And on a long throw in, Amherst heads the ball in for a goal of honor. 3-1 Conn. And game over. My assessment for this Amherst team? They have all the attributes of past teams, but they lack the soccer. So when they play a team that can square up physically, AND has soccer, well, this is the result.
